
The purpose of the advisory board is to provide a vehicle for effective community input to the station about programming, community service, and impact on the community. This group was established in compliance with the requirements of the Corporation for Public Broadcasting and the Communications Act of 1934. WXPR also benefits from a volunteer Community Advisory Board. The station is governed by a 12 member volunteer Board of Directors of which half are elected by the membership and the other half selected by the Board. With an annual contribution of $25 an individual can become a member of WXPR. The station is proud of the WXPR community. From the Rhinelander studios, scores of volunteer on-air hosts produce and deliver 70 hours of unique music programming weekly incorporating classical, blues, jazz, contemporary, American standards, polka, folk, bluegrass, and traditional country. WXPR is an independent, community-licensed public radio station founded in 1983 and operated by White Pine Community Broadcasting, Inc. From studios at 28 North Stevens Street in downtown Rhinelander, Wisconsin, WXPR can be heard at 91.7fm in a 70 mile radius of Rhinelander, with extended service to Ironwood, Michigan via translator at 100.9fm, and through a shared transmitter in Wausau, Wisconsin at 91.9fm WXPW.
